Loader-ready tractors to go on show

Five new, 3- and 4-cylinder MF 5600 series models from Massey Ferguson are purpose built to deliver exactly the right specification for the 85-120hp sector. 

The new MF 5600 series are built ‘loader ready’: models come with a factory-fitted sub-frame and a wide range of novel features and controls to ease and enhance operation.

Available in three power sizes (85-100hp), the 3-cylinder 5600 models are powered by AGCO Power engines and are based on the current 2.4m wheelbase chassis. Available with the maker’s Essential specification cabs, these models all have the simple, reliable Dyna-4 16x16 transmission.

The larger 110hp and 120hp models again use AGCO Power engines, but in a 4-cylinder configuration with a new larger 2.55m chassis. These two models are available in Essential cab specification with a Dyna-4 transmission, while the Efficient specification upgrade comes with the Dyna-6 24x24 transmission. Both the Essential and Efficient models have the completely new front axle suspension option designed and manufactured by Massey Ferguson. 

With maximum (ISO) power of 85, 95, 105, 110 and 120hp, the MF 5600 series offers a choice to meet all customers’ specific requirements in this important market sector which appears to be expanding rapidly. 

MF 5600 series features

AGCO Power 3-cylinder 3.3L and 4-cylinder 4.4L engines

  • 4-cylinder engine has selective catalytic reduction (SCR) 
  • Efficient, compact cooling package contained in the steep-nose single piece hood to maintain unrivalled visibility
  • Dyna-4 16x16 transmission on all models with brake pedal-activated transmission to neutral
  • ‘Efficient’ 4-cylinder models have the Dyna-6 transmission with 24 forward and 24 reverse gears.
  • Front-axle suspension option on 4-cylinder models
  • Optional cab suspension available on all models
  • Visio or standard roof choice to suit a wide range of tasks 
  • Hydraulic systems with a choice of 57L/min or high flow 100L/min – open centre on Essential models and CCLS option on Efficient.
  • Loader-ready-from-factory option includes a huge range of features to enhance ease of fitting, use and control.
